DTD--eclipse中设置XML文件自动补全的方法步骤

DTD–eclipse中XML文件自动补全的方法

在eclipse和myeclipse中设置XML文件自动补全,使对应的XML文件中的标签可以自动补全。
下面是eclipse的XML文件关联dtd的步骤(myeclipse中步骤相同)

第一步:在文档声明处,引入文档约束文件(.dtd)如下:
PUBLIC “-//mybatis.org//DTD Config 3.0//EN”
“http://mybatis.org/dtd/mybatis-3-config.dtd”>
第二步:获取去文档约束文件。
1.dtd文件存在于框架核心jar包内,需解压jar包获取
2.也可以联网获取,按住Ctrl,点击文档声明处的文档约束文件声明,即可下载

第三步:在eclipse中配置(myeclipse中步骤相同)
1、打开eclipse —-> Window —-> Preferences —-> XML —-> XML Catalog (Myeclipse可以在搜索框中直接搜索XML catalog,因为目录太多难找)。
DTD--eclipse中设置XML文件自动补全的方法步骤
2.点击右侧的Add按钮
File System一栏选择dtd的保存的路径
Key type选择URL
Key输入:文档约束文件声明,如(”http://struts.apache.org/dtds/struts-2.3.dtd“)
DTD--eclipse中设置XML文件自动补全的方法步骤

下面是Struts2框架和Mybatis框架的dtd文件目录和dtd文档约束文件声明(即KEY框中要输入的值)。

Struts2框架
为Struts.xml文件设置关联,使之能自动补齐
1.dtd文件目录:Struts2\struts-2.3.16.1\src\core\src\main\resources\struts-2.3.dtd
2.Key type选择URL,Key输入:”http://struts.apache.org/dtds/struts-2.3.dtd

Mybatis框架
首先解压mybatis-3.4.1.jar

为mybatis-config.xml文件设置关联,使之能自动补齐
1.dtd文件目录:Mybatis\mybatis-3.4.1\mybatis-3.4.1\mybatis-3.4.1\org\apache\ibatis\builder\xml
2.Key type选择URL,Key输入:”http://mybatis.org/dtd/mybatis-3-config.dtd
为mybatis的Mapper.xml文件设置关联,使之能自动补齐
1.dtd文件目录:Mybatis\mybatis-3.4.1\mybatis-3.4.1\mybatis-3.4.1\org\apache\ibatis\builder\xml
2.Key type选择URL,Key输入:”http://mybatis.org/dtd/mybatis-3-mapper.dtd